Difference between Aquaman and JLA: Earth 2

Aquaman vs. JLA: Earth 2

Aquaman is a superhero appearing in American comic books published by DC Comics. JLA: Earth 2 is a 2000 DC Comics graphic novel written by Grant Morrison with art by Frank Quitely.
